Punta Est
Punta Est is a peak in Savoie,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es and has an elevation of 3,123 metres. Punta Est is situated nearby to the locality Ancien Glacier de l’Argentière, as well as near La Motte.Places of Interest

Pointe d’Archeboc
Peak
Photo: Rémih,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Pointe d'Archeboc, is a mountain of the Graian Alps on the border between Aosta Valley, Italy and Savoie, France. A popular peak for ski mountaineering, the Archeboc is a long ridge with three different summits.
